Nandu is a 1981 Tamil-language film written and directed by J. Mahendran. The film's score and soundtrack are composed by Ilaiyaraaja. The film is based on the 1975 novel of the same name by Sivasankari.
Chandrasekhar (Sarath Babu) is married to Mala (Santhakumari) and their marital life is miserable due to Mala's demonic behaviour. Chandrasekhar's sister Viji (Suhasini), who is brought up by him, is enthusiastic, naughty and fun-loving. She lives life on her own terms. One day she bumps into Ram (Mohan), a mechanic. Despite initial conflicts, they slowly become friends. Though good natured, Ram suffers from an inferiority complex and suspects everyone

Mullum malarum (1978) wriiten for screen and directed by Mahandran, based on the novel of the same by Umachandran which was published in Kalki in the year of 1966. The movie deals with the brother sister relationship between Kaali and valli, Kaali's ego with the divisional engineer Kumaran.

Johnny is a 1980 Indian Tamil-language musical drama film, written and directed by J. Mahendran. The film stars Rajinikanth and Sridevi in the lead roles with the former in dual role. The soundtrack and background score, composed by Ilaiyaraaja were highly regarded as one of the greatest compositions of all-time. The film was a critical and commercial success on release and is cited as one of the best Tamil films.
